George Uko (born February 12, 1992) is an American football defensive end who is currently a free agent. Uko earned a Super Bowl ring as a member of the Denver Broncos in their [Super Bowl 50]] victory over the Carolina Panthers. He signed with the BC Lions on May 19, 2016.

Tampa Bay Buccaneers

On December 16, 2014, Uko was promoted from the practice squad to the active roster.
Denver Broncos
Uko joined the Denver Broncos as a part of the practice squad.
On February 7, 2016, Uko was part of the Broncos team that won Super Bowl 50. In the game, the Broncos defeated the Carolina Panthers by a score of 24–10.
Uko was waived by the Broncos on 14 April 2016.
